Hi, I have what I think are a Cuckoo catfish and featherfin catfish. They get on very well and are always swimming around together, would they be compatible with shark catfish that are the same size? Thanks
 
If you mean Ariopsis seemani (previously known as Arius seemani), then although they will probably 'get on' they get too large for the standard tropical tank (in excess of 14" TL) and have very different water requirements. If you are keeping genuine cuckoos (Synodontis mulitpunctata), these do better in hard, alkaline water with rift lake cichlids, whereas the featherfin (Synodontis euptera) is an larger, more active riverine syno that will be better in a community of larger fish, such as barbs.
As attractive as the shark cats are, I'd avoid them. Another fish that is not really suited to aquarium life.
IMO I'd have a think about what your future plans are and either keep the cuckoos, or the featherfin, but not both - uness you have the space to set up tanks for both species.
